The 3347 is a router, it will only confuse you to think of it as a modem.

In expert mode: Home > Configure > WAN > WAN IP Interface > Advanced WAN IP Interface And look at MRU mine is 1492

I just switched over to qwest and got a Motorola 3347. When I try to connect to xbox live with it it gives me an insufficient MTU error.

Your network doesn't have a sufficient MTU setting. Xbox LIVE requires a minimum MTU setting of 1364.

On your PC, go to your router configuration Web page and set the MTU to auto, or 1354 or higher. If that doesn't work, disconnect your console from the router and connect directly to the modem.


I've searched through the modems home page but can't find anywhere to change my MTU settings. And my xbox is connected directly to the modem, there's only the 3347, no other router or anything.

Any suggestions?
